buddy i need another favor

can u tell me how to install windows xp unattended on my desired partition but without using autopartition=0 entry in winnt.sif

i want to install uxp silently on say e drive (not always in e , may be next time in f drive)

hows it possible


Posted

Hmm.. dunno what u r talking about but if I am not totaly wrong the entry Autopartition = is only for RIS installs which means that RIS will partition and format tha drive for u auto. The main downside to RIS is that u have limited or no logic to handle disk mangement (partitions and drives) in its native format. If u choose not to use autopartition entry, then RIS will halt and prompt u for the correct partition / drive to install to...

If u have access to WinPE u can boot of the RIS into WinPE, fix the drive(s)/partition(s) from within WinPE---> copy XP i386 files to drive and the launch tha winnt32.exe from within WinPE..
